Trello is a web-based project management application that allows users to organize projects into boards with lists and cards. It facilitates collaboration among team members by allowing them to assign tasks, set due dates, attach files, and comment on cards.
Baselance is an online invoicing and time tracking software designed for freelancers and small teams. It allows users to create professional invoices, track billable hours, manage expenses, generate reports, and get paid online.
